Happy International @LEGO Day! The 28th of Januar Happy International @LEGO Day!

The 28th of January commemorates the date where the first patent for the iconic LEGO brick was filed with the Danish Patent and Trademark Office in Denmark by then-owner Godtfred Kirk Christiansen.

Here's a photo of the patent which is on display in the history section of the @legohouse, which I got to see last year when I visited Billund!

There's tons of incredible historical artifacts, and I've also shared some other displays that commemorated this part of LEGO's history!

My review of the new 75349 Captain Rex and 75350 C My review of the new 75349 Captain Rex and 75350 Clone Commander Cody is up, and here's a closer look at some of the details. 

They both will be released on 1 March 2023, and will retail for US$69.99 / AU$99.99 / £59.99 and can be pre-ordered now. 

Hit the link in bio to read my full review!

I think both helmets are excellent additions to the LEGO Star Wars Helmet Collection. Both Phase 1 and Phase 2 Clone Trooper helmets translate incredibly well, and there are some masterful sculpting techniques and great use of negative space to get the look just right. 

I have to say that I much prefer Commander Cody out of the two, because of the 212th's orange markings, and cool features like the visor and fin. Captain Rex, while having some cutting-edge building techniques have some really poorly colour-match stickers which distract from the otherwise great build.
